About Lucy Virgin

Not the daughter of Thomas Dickerson of Southold


Disputed Origins

Post from Dolores Rutherford to Genealogy.com (2005). Dolores is the author of Virgin Vicissitudes, a paper on the descendants of John and Elizabeth (Dickerson) Virgin:

"Jeremiah VIRGIN's wife's name was Lucy, but she has never been proven to have been a DICKERSON. I have thoroughly researched the records of all of the areas in Maryland where our VIRGINs and DICKERSONs lived before moving to PA and have found no DICKERSON (any possibly spellings) families with a dau. named Lucy. I feel that, although the DICKERSON name, the family may have confused Lucy's maiden name with the maiden name of Jeremiah VIRGIN's mother.....Elizabeth....who was a DICKERSON before her marriage to John VIRGIN (Jeremiah's father). So, until more evidence comes along to prove beyond a shadow of a doubt that Lucy was a DICKERSON, I cannot accept DICKERSON as Lucy's maiden name. This misconception has been circulated for many years and should NOT be given as FACT or circulated as such!"
